900字范文,内容丰富有趣,生活中的好帮手!
900字范文 > c语言判断一个数是否为素数(简单易懂的素数判断方法) – 网络

c语言判断一个数是否为素数(简单易懂的素数判断方法) – 网络

时间:2021-05-06 09:01:16

相关推荐

c语言判断一个数是否为素数(简单易懂的素数判断方法) – 网络

数字序号段落

1. 素数的定义

素数是指除了1和本身外没有其他因数的自然数。例如,2、3、5、7、11、13等都是素数。

2. 判断素数的方法

判断一个数是否为素数,可以通过试除法来实现。具体步骤如下

(1)如果该数小于2,直接判定为不是素数;

(2)如果该数可以被2整除,直接判定为不是素数;

(3)从3开始,依次判断该数能否被3、5、7、9、11、13等素数整除,如果能够整除,则判定为不是素数;

(4)如果上述步骤都不能判定该数是否为素数,则该数为素数。

3. C语言判断素数的代码实现

以下是C语言判断一个数是否为素数的代码实现

cludecludeath.h>

tain()

{tum, i, flag = 0;

tf(“请输入一个正整数”);fum);

um); i++)

{um % i == 0)

{

flag = 1;

break;

}

}

um<= 1)

{tfum);

}

else

{

if (flag == 0)

{tfum);

}

else

{tfum);

}

}

通过以上代码,可以输入一个正整数,然后判断该数是否为素数,并输出结果。

通过C语言判断一个数是否为素数,可以通过试除法来实现。判断素数的方法简单易懂,代码实现也比较简单。判断一个数是否为素数是数学中的基础问题,掌握该方法对于学习其他数学知识也有很大的帮助。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。